IBM had at least two computers that used this concept: The PCJr, and the IBM Convertible "laptop".

One of the many problems with sidecars is that they make the computer footprint larger. While it hypothetically allows for unlimited expansion compared to a limited number of internal slots, this would be practically limited by physical space and electrical signaling issues.
